Cluster ping test fails even though LIFs migration completed successfully

Applies to

ONTAP 9

Issue

  • It is planned to update cluster switch(cn1610)*2 and in order to avoid service's outage, it requires manually migrating all cluster LIFs from port e0a to e0b firstly.
  • Once confirmed that all cluster LIFs keep in the normal state, modify port e0a to admin-down.
  • However, Cluster ping fails and vifmgr OOQ occurs as well that triggered all data LIFs BeingRemoved and became rehosted after one more minute.
